Sector benchmark

What Arts, Culture & Humanities executives earn in Missouri

Comparable arts, culture & humanities organizations in Missouri pay their highest-earning executive a median of $59,173.

25th percentile
$29k
Median
$59,173
75th percentile
$101k
90th percentile
$222k

These are arts, culture & humanities s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 77 organizations across 77 filings (2022 – 2023).
